Output 54cfccba6dc64e7a4359f1d88598daf856913e2de9b53dcb4b54a8c84d2997a9:1

value
6968653284470
script pubkey
OP_0 OP_PUSHBYTES_20 676589f708cbe325c284cbb372f9a8e0ba8f4bac
address
tb1qvajcnacge03jts5yeweh97dguzag7javt7tveg
transaction
54cfccba6dc64e7a4359f1d88598daf856913e2de9b53dcb4b54a8c84d2997a9
confirmations
175086
spent
true